How to master a crisis
New Master's programme "International Organisations and Crisis Management" at the University of Jena. The euro crisis, the refugee crisis, the Crimea and Ukraine crises, and now the Covid-19 pandemic - crises and critical events have always been part of human existence. In the early modern era, the plague spread fear and panic throughout Europe. The epidemic virtually depopulated entire regions. Today, anxiety about Covid-19 has spread around the globe, while swarms of locusts are laying waste to large swathes of East Africa, threatening famine. Terrorist attacks and armed conflicts are also part of everyday violence in many parts of the world. After the crisis is before the crisis.
